C# Класс MediaPortal.Plugins.MovingPictures.Database.DBMovieInfo

Наследование: MovingPicturesDBTable, IComparable, IAttributeOwner
Показать файл Открыть проект Примеры использования класса

Private Properties

Свойство Тип Описание
LocalMedia_Changed void
saveImage bool

Открытые методы

Метод Описание
AddBackdropFromFile ( string filename ) : bool
AddBackdropFromURL ( string url ) : ImageLoadResults
AddBackdropFromURL ( string url, bool ignoreRestrictions ) : ImageLoadResults
AddCoverFromFile ( string filename ) : bool
AddCoverFromURL ( string url ) : ImageLoadResults
AddCoverFromURL ( string url, bool ignoreRestrictions ) : ImageLoadResults
AfterDelete ( ) : void
Commit ( ) : void
CompareTo ( object obj ) : int
DBMovieInfo ( ) : System
DeleteAndIgnore ( ) : void
DeleteCurrentCover ( ) : void
DeleteFiles ( ) : bool

Deletes all of the video files associated with this movie from disk If the movie is stored in a dedicated folder, this will delete the folder.

GenerateThumbnail ( ) : void
Get ( int id ) : DBMovieInfo
GetAll ( ) : List
GetPercentage ( int part, int time ) : int

Returns percentage watched

GetSourceMovieInfo ( DBSourceInfo source ) : DBSourceMovieInfo
GetSourceMovieInfo ( int scriptID ) : DBSourceMovieInfo
NextCover ( ) : void
PopulateDateAdded ( ) : bool
PopulateSortBy ( ) : void
PreviousCover ( ) : void
ToString ( ) : string
Translate ( ) : void
Translate ( TranslatorLanguage language ) : void

Приватные методы

Метод Описание
LocalMedia_Changed ( object sender, EventArgs e ) : void
saveImage ( string filename, Image image ) : bool

Описание методов

AddBackdropFromFile() публичный Метод

public AddBackdropFromFile ( string filename ) : bool
filename string
Результат bool

AddBackdropFromURL() публичный Метод

public AddBackdropFromURL ( string url ) : ImageLoadResults
url string
Результат ImageLoadResults

AddBackdropFromURL() публичный Метод

public AddBackdropFromURL ( string url, bool ignoreRestrictions ) : ImageLoadResults
url string
ignoreRestrictions bool
Результат ImageLoadResults

AddCoverFromFile() публичный Метод

public AddCoverFromFile ( string filename ) : bool
filename string
Результат bool

AddCoverFromURL() публичный Метод

public AddCoverFromURL ( string url ) : ImageLoadResults
url string
Результат ImageLoadResults

AddCoverFromURL() публичный Метод

public AddCoverFromURL ( string url, bool ignoreRestrictions ) : ImageLoadResults
url string
ignoreRestrictions bool
Результат ImageLoadResults

AfterDelete() публичный Метод

public AfterDelete ( ) : void
Результат void

Commit() публичный Метод

public Commit ( ) : void
Результат void

CompareTo() публичный Метод

public CompareTo ( object obj ) : int
obj object
Результат int

DBMovieInfo() публичный Метод

public DBMovieInfo ( ) : System
Результат System

DeleteAndIgnore() публичный Метод

public DeleteAndIgnore ( ) : void
Результат void

DeleteCurrentCover() публичный Метод

public DeleteCurrentCover ( ) : void
Результат void

DeleteFiles() публичный Метод

Deletes all of the video files associated with this movie from disk If the movie is stored in a dedicated folder, this will delete the folder.
public DeleteFiles ( ) : bool
Результат bool

GenerateThumbnail() публичный Метод

public GenerateThumbnail ( ) : void
Результат void

Get() публичный статический Метод

public static Get ( int id ) : DBMovieInfo
id int
Результат DBMovieInfo

GetAll() публичный статический Метод

public static GetAll ( ) : List
Результат List

GetPercentage() публичный Метод

Returns percentage watched
public GetPercentage ( int part, int time ) : int
part int part number
time int time in seconds
Результат int

GetSourceMovieInfo() публичный Метод

public GetSourceMovieInfo ( DBSourceInfo source ) : DBSourceMovieInfo
source DBSourceInfo
Результат DBSourceMovieInfo

GetSourceMovieInfo() публичный Метод

public GetSourceMovieInfo ( int scriptID ) : DBSourceMovieInfo
scriptID int
Результат DBSourceMovieInfo

NextCover() публичный Метод

public NextCover ( ) : void
Результат void

PopulateDateAdded() публичный Метод

public PopulateDateAdded ( ) : bool
Результат bool

PopulateSortBy() публичный Метод

public PopulateSortBy ( ) : void
Результат void

PreviousCover() публичный Метод

public PreviousCover ( ) : void
Результат void

ToString() публичный Метод

public ToString ( ) : string
Результат string

Translate() публичный Метод

public Translate ( ) : void
Результат void

Translate() публичный Метод

public Translate ( TranslatorLanguage language ) : void
language TranslatorLanguage
Результат void